State health department officials announced the deaths in December 2019, noting that flu activity was widespread in the region, with 1,622 laboratory-confirmed flu cases in the state since Aug. 4, 2019.
According to the most recent CDC estimates, the flu has sickened 9.7 million people and killed 4,800 in the 2019-20 season.
The CDC recommends everyone older than 6 months get the flu shot.
